First-Time Homebuyer Programs in Iowa

Iowa offers several programs to support first-time homebuyers, including the Iowa Finance Authority's FirstHome program. This program provides 3.5% down payment assistance and competitive interest rates. NMHL can help you navigate these programs and determine your eligibility.

To qualify, you'll need to meet income limits, complete a homebuyer education course, and occupy the property as your primary residence. NMHL's experienced mortgage professionals can guide you through the application process and help you achieve your homeownership goals.

Down Payment Assistance in Ankeny, IA

Ankeny borrowers can access down payment assistance programs, such as the Iowa Finance Authority's Down Payment Assistance Program. This program provides up to 5% of the home's purchase price to help with down payment and closing costs.
